Dirt – A New Play by the Putnam Theatre Alliance

Tompkins Corners Cultural Center 729 Peekskill Hollow Rd, Putman Valley, NY, United States

If you live in Putnam County, the land you live on (and its mineral rights) used to belong to the Philipse family. Before that, the Wappinger people cultivated the rich soil of the Hudson River Valley for generations. The struggle for that land as it changed hands is the theme of a new play, DIRT, … Continue reading "Dirt – A New Play by the Putnam Theatre Alliance"
